  • Name: H-Pro-Lys-OH acetate salt
  • Chemical Name: H-Pro-Lys-OH
  • CAS Number: 71227-70-8
  • Molecular Formula: C11H21N3O3
  • Molecular Weight: 243.30

  • H-Pro-Lys-OH is a dipeptide containing proline and lysine, which can serve as a substrate for iminodipeptidase (prolinase). H-Pro-Lys-OH can also be used for the synthesis of polypeptides[1][2].

Density 1.2±0.1 g/cm3
Boiling Point 518.0±50.0 °C at 760 mmHg
Molecular Formula C11H21N3O3
Molecular Weight 243.30
Flash Point 267.1±30.1 °C
Exact Mass 243.158295
LogP -1.53
Vapour Pressure 0.0±2.9 mmHg at 25°C
Index of Refraction 1.522
